Output 740f5fab490c42c3cce715aac251c40929deff449c0795bf35dd06291a5c8db5:27
- value
- 2860820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57de0a82aed1b277b5443f4a98b89053095ab5e4 OP_EQUAL
- address
- 39hchv5w2YbPAY3HjnztzvfCqzBEFrYBAA
- transaction
- 740f5fab490c42c3cce715aac251c40929deff449c0795bf35dd06291a5c8db5